>> Don Amiot, MSU Director of Men's Athletics, echoed Rush's
>>sentiments. "The granting of the waiver is important to us for several
>>reasons," said Amiot. "From a scheduling stand-point it means that other
>>NCAA Division I hockey programs can play us immediately without impacting
>>their power rating. It also will allow our coaching staff to immediately
>>begin to recruit for student-athletes on the same basis as other NCAA
>>Division I programs."
That's a strange analysis. Div1 schools can play Mankato State right now
without having an effect on their RPI, as those games are excluded from the
calculations. Once Mankato State is a Div1 team, some Div1 teams might be
reluctant to play them due to the impact on their strength of schedule.
